Cargando…

Heterogeneous computing with OpenCL /

Heterogeneous Computing with OpenCL teaches OpenCL and parallel programming for complex systems that may include a variety of device architectures: multi-core CPUs, GPUs, and fully-integrated Accelerated Processing Units (APUs) such as AMD Fusion technology. Designed to work on multiple platforms an...

Descripción completa

Detalles Bibliográficos
Clasificación:Libro Electrónico
Otros Autores: Gaster, Benedict
Formato: Electrónico eBook
Idioma:Inglés
Publicado: Waltham, MA : Morgan Kaufmann, �2012.
Temas:
Acceso en línea:Texto completo
Tabla de Contenidos:
  • Introduction to Parallel Programming
  • Introduction to OpenCL
  • OpenCL Device Architectures
  • Basic OpenCL Examples
  • Understanding OpenCL's Concurrency and Execution Model
  • Dissecting a CPU/GPU OpenCL Implementation
  • OpenCL Case Study: Convolution
  • OpenCL Case Study: Video Processing
  • OpenCL Case Study: Histogram
  • OpenCL Case Study: Mixed Particle Simulation
  • OpenCL Extensions
  • OpenCL Profiling and Debugging
  • WebCL.
  • Introduction to parallel programming
  • Introduction to OpenCL
  • OpenCL device architectures
  • Basic OpenCL examples
  • Understanding OpenCL's concurrency and execution model
  • Dissecting an CPU/GPU OpenCL implementation
  • OpenCL case study : convolution
  • OpenCL case study : video processing
  • OpenCL case study : histogram
  • OpenCL case study : mixed particle simulation
  • OpenCL extensions
  • OpenCL profiling and debugging
  • WebCL.